237 River Road, Hollis, ME 04042
Transition to the tranquil elegance of this pristine early 1800's colonial sited on 525' of navigable waters of the Saco River. Hollis is an historic town and retreat from the bustle of Portland, only 30 minutes from the Jetport and Amtrak, it boasts a manicured golf course, upscale restaurant and pub, some of the finest examples of 18th and 19th century architecture, including the Kate Douglas Wiggins library, in Salmon Falls village close by.
Professionally restored and enhanced with today's conveniences, this elegant Federal has 6 working fireplaces, gleaming pine floors, new Stainless appliances, whimsical bathrooms, period woodwork. Noted artists have done stenciling and murals. There is a first floor bedroom with fireplace. Featured in many period magazines and on line antique home sites highlighting the attention to detail. The charm and comfort of this lovey gem welcomes family, friends and guests to walk the spacious 4+ acres, have tea in the patio garden, relax in the screened gazebo by the river, swim or boat from your dock on the peaceful Saco. Most recently owners have operated a reproduction furniture workshop. The solid and restored Barn is finished with heat, A/C with several showrooms to display their talents and to sell the marvelous treasures they have collected from times past. They envision many other possible uses for the grand old home, spacious barn and outbuildings. The inviting, rural location with the always present draw of The River will fulfill your dreams of and living in a pastoral Maine community. Perfect for someone who wants to work remotely.
